## Changed defaults

Heads up: the Ledgerline tax-rate lookup cache now defaults to a 15-minute TTL instead of 24 hours. Turns out rates in the Veldt County sandbox were going stale mid-demo, which was embarrassing. Eviction is now LRU rather than FIFO, and the cache warms on boot. If you're reviewing, check that nothing hardcodes the old TTL. The new defaults land as follows.

deployment values, bajop-taweg:
holwyn:
  log_level: debug
  metrics_host: metrics.holwyn.zemvarsys.internal
  pool_size: 32

## Fabrikit 4.0 — Changed Defaults

Fabrikit now seeds its random generator per test case instead of per suite, so factories produce deterministic records under parallel runners. The `unique_email` trait also defaults to sequence-based suffixes rather than timestamps, which previously collided under the Vantrella CI's coarse clock. If overnight test runs page you with duplicate-key errors, check whether a suite pins the old seeding mode before rolling back. The generator honors the runtime settings currently deployed, which are as follows:

config for hawip-bahop:
[fendor]
host = fendor.paliqworks.corp
user = fendor_svc
database = fendor_prod

# Thornquist KV cache — env config.
# Security reviewer note: the Siftgate bloom filter screens lookups
# before they reach the key-value store, cutting miss traffic by ~90%.
# False positives are tolerated; false negatives are not possible by
# design. The filter's admin endpoint requires a token, declared on
# the next line:

sealed setting: LEDGER_TOKEN20=6148d35bbb480b0ab79e